Molecular diagnosis, characterization and discovery of seed transmission mechanism of Yellow mosaic disease in ridgegourd (Luffa acutangula)

Project Overview

Yellow mosaic disease (YMD) is a major viral disease in ridgegourd, affecting all genotypes in public domain and commercial seed industries. It is caused by the Tomato leaf curl New Delhi virus (ToLCNDV), which has an incidence of 30-100% and limits yield and quality losses in both agricultural and horticultural crops. Whiteflies are designated as natural insect vectors for virus transmission under field conditions, but recent reports in Israel indicate that ToLCNDV is known to transmit through seeds, causing significant negative impacts on production systems. Firms conducted in Southern India found the presence of seed-borne viruses in 60-80% of tested samples, with ToLCNDV and Cucumber green mottle mosaic virus (CGMMV) being the major seed-borne viruses detected. Genetics of resistance in ridgegourd genotypes and advanced breeding lines showed tolerance reactions, indicating that ToLCNDV is detected as seed-borne transmission in Ridgegourd and other cucurbits. The movement of infected seeds in the supply chain is a hidden threat for farmers and global crop production systems and seed industries. The current proposal focuses on developing advanced diagnostic procedures for immediate detection of seed-borne viruses, understanding diversity analysis of the pathogen, and investigating mechanisms of virus transmission through seeds using Next Generation Sequencing platforms. This will help catalog up-regulated and down-regulated genes during the infection and transmission process, ultimately preventing the spread of the disease.
